Hantera äldre filformat: Praktiska strategier för bevarande och konvertering

Äldre filformat befinner sig i korsningen mellan teknikens historia och moderna arbetsflödesbehov. Äldre applikationer, övergivna standarder och proprietära behållare kan lämna organisationer med data som är svår att öppna, dela eller arkivera. När ett format inte längre stöds av mainstream‑programvara är risken inte bara en olägenhet; den kan bli ett hinder för regelefterlevnad, samarbete eller till och med för kontinuiteten i affärsverksamheten. Denna artikel går igenom ett systematiskt tillvägagångssätt som förvandlar en invecklad samling föråldrade filer till ett rent, åtkomligt och framtidssäkrat arkiv. Stegen bygger på praktisk erfarenhet och kombinerar både manuella tekniker och molnbaserad automatisering, med ibland referenser till tjänster som convertise.app för konverteringar på begäran.

Förstå vad som gör ett format ”legacy”

Ett format betraktas som legacy när det inte längre har aktiv utveckling, bred support eller en tydlig migrationsväg. Definitionen är praktisk snarare än strikt kronologisk: ett WordPerfect‑dokument från 1998 kan fortfarande vara läsbart om de flesta maskiner har en gammal visare, medan en PICT‑bild från 2001 i praktiken är oanvändbar på nuvarande macOS utan konverteringsverktyg. Legacy‑status uppstår ofta genom tre krafter:

  1. Teknologisk föråldring – de underliggande specifikationerna har ersatts, och nyare standarder gör de gamla ineffektiva eller osäkra.
  2. Leverantörsavbrott – företaget som skapade formatet har slutat leverera programuppdateringar, licenser eller dokumentation.
  3. Ekosystemdrift – community‑adoptionen avtar, så att bibliotek och plug‑ins försvinner från paketförråden.

Vanliga legacy‑familjer inkluderar:

  • Dokument: WordPerfect (.wpd), Rich Text Format‑versioner före RTF 1.5, tidig Microsoft Word (.doc) pre‑2000.
  • Kalkylblad: Lotus 1‑2‑3 (.wk1), tidig Excel (.xls) före den XML‑baserade .xlsx.
  • Bilder: PICT, PCX, XBM och tidiga Photoshop‑PSD‑filer före version 5.
  • Audio/Video: RealAudio (.ra), QuickTime 2 (.mov), Windows Media Video 5 (.wmv) före H.264 dominerade.
  • E‑böcker: DjVu, tidiga Kindle‑format eller proprietära publiceringslayouter.

Att känna igen dessa kategorier hjälper dig att förutse vilka knasigheter varje format kan medföra, från saknad teckensnittsinformation till enbart binär komprimering.

Bedömning av värde, risker och regelverksimplikationer

Innan du avsätter resurser behöver du en klar bild av varför varje legacy‑tillgång är viktig. En systematisk bedömning bör besvara tre frågor:

  • Affärsvärde: Innehåller filen kontraktsvillkor, historisk forskning eller immateriella rättigheter som fortfarande behövs?
  • Regulatorisk exponering: Finns det branschstandarder (t.ex. ISO 19005 för PDF/A) som kräver långsiktig åtkomst till specifika register?
  • Operativ risk: Kan oförmågan att öppna en fil stoppa en process, som ett juridiskt team som behöver en gammal ärendefil för bevisutbyte?

Att kvantifiera dessa faktorer innebär ofta korsreferens av metadata (skapandedatum, ägare, avdelningar) med gällande policyer. Exempelvis kan en ingenjörsritning från 1995 behövas för underhåll av äldre utrustning, vilket gör den till en högprioriterad kandidat för konvertering till ett brett stödjande format som PDF/A‑2.

Steg 1: Inventering och prioritering

En pålitlig inventering är grunden för varje konverteringsprojekt. Börja med att skanna lagringsplatser – nätverksdelningar, backup‑band, e‑postarkiv – med ett verktyg som kan identifiera filsignaturer snarare än att enbart förlita sig på filändelser. Registrera följande attribut för varje fil:

  • Ursprungligt format och versionsnummer (om känt)
  • Ungefärlig storlek och plats
  • Ägare eller ansvarig avdelning
  • Senast åtkomstdatum
  • Kända beroenden (teckensnitt, externa resurser)

När rådata samlats appliceras en poängmatris som väger affärsvärde, regulatorisk risk och teknisk svårighet. Filer med hög poäng blir den första konverteringsvågen, så att de mest kritiska tillgångarna säkras tidigt.

Steg 2: Val av lämpligt målformat

Att välja destinationsformat handlar inte om ”det mest vanliga” utan om att balansera livslängd, noggrannhet och arbetsflödeskompatibilitet. Följande kriterier styr beslutet:

  • Öppen standard: Format styrda av publicerade specifikationer (PDF/A, TIFF, CSV, ODT) minskar beroendet av en enskild leverantör.
  • Förlustfri stöd: För dokument och bilder där detaljrikedom är viktig bör målet bevara all visuell och strukturell information.
  • Metadata‑vänlighet: Formatet måste tillåta inbäddning av beskrivande och administrativ metadata utan korruption.
  • Brett verktygsstöd: Säkerställ att både slutanvändare och automatiserade pipelines kan läsa formatet utan extra licenser.

Till exempel fångar konvertering av ett legacy WordPerfect‑dokument till PDF/A‑2b den visuella layouten samtidigt som dokumentets textlager inbäddas för sökbarhet. Å andra sidan kan arkivering av gamla kalkylblad vara bättre lämpad för CSV för rådata eller ODF för strukturell integritet.

Steg 3: Val av rätt konverteringsväg

Direkt konvertering är idealt men inte alltid möjligt. Vissa föråldrade format saknar enstegs‑exportör, vilket kräver ett mellansteg som överbryggar gapet. Överväg dessa mönster:

  • Direkt → mål: Om ett modernt bibliotek (t.ex. LibreOffice) kan läsa legacy‑filen och exportera direkt till valt mål är detta den renaste vägen.
  • Legacy → mellan → mål: När direkt export misslyckas, använd ett historiskt stödjande program för att först konvertera till en gemensam nämnare (t.ex. äldre Word till RTF, sedan RTF till PDF/A).
  • Binär extraktion → återuppbyggnad: För format som lagrar data i proprietära blobbar (t.ex. gamla CAD‑filer) kan du behöva extrahera geometri eller text med en specialiserad visare, och sedan återskapa till ett öppet format som STEP.

Dokumentera varje konverteringskedja noggrant. Registrera programvaruversioner, kommandoradsalternativ och eventuella justeringar av teckensnitt eller färgprofiler. Denna dokumentation blir kritisk om du senare måste granska processen.

Steg 4: Bevarande av metadata och strukturell information

Metadata är limmet som ger kontext till en fil. Under konvertering kan den förloras tyst om verktyget inte mappar fälten korrekt. För att mildra detta:

  1. Extrahera metadata före konvertering. Använd verktyg såsom exiftool, pdfinfo eller fil‑specifika kommandoradsalternativ för att dumpa alla tillgängliga taggar till en sidecar‑JSON eller XML‑fil.
  2. Mappar fält till målschemat. Till exempel, mappa ”Author” från ett legacy WordPerfect‑dokument till fältet ”dc:creator” i ett PDF/A‑dokument.
  3. Återinbädda metadata efter konvertering. De flesta moderna bibliotek tillåter injicering av en sidecar‑fil vid export; annars kan ett efterbearbetningssteg med exiftool skriva tillbaka data.
  4. Validera integritet. Kör en kontrollsumma (SHA‑256) på både original‑ och konverterad fil och verifiera att metadata‑hasharna matchar förväntade värden där det är tillämpligt.

Genom att behandla metadata som en förstaklassens medborgare skyddar du sökbarhet, regelefterlevnad och spårbarhet.

Steg 5: Kvalitetsverifiering och acceptanstestning

Konvertering är bara lyckad när utsprånget uppfyller originalets funktionella och visuella förväntningar. Ett robust verifieringsflöde innehåller tre lager:

  • Automatiserade kontroller: Skript jämför filstorlekar, sidantal och kontrollsummor där förlustfri konvertering förväntas. För bilder kan pixel‑för‑pixel‑jämförelseverktyg (t.ex. ImageMagick compare) belysa avvikelser i rendering.
  • Manuella spot‑checks: Mänskliga granskare inspekterar ett statistiskt signifikant urval – typiskt 2‑5 % av partiet – med fokus på layout, teckensnittsnoggrannhet, färgprecision och interaktiva element som hyperlänkar.
  • Funktionstester: För kalkylblad körs ett set av formler på både källa och mål för att säkerställa identiska resultat. För e‑böcker valideras navigering och innehållsförteckningslänkar.

Dokumentera eventuella avvikelser och återför dem till konverteringspipen för korrigerande justeringar. En sluten slinga minskar omarbete och bygger förtroende för det slutgiltiga arkivet.

Steg 6: Skalbar automatisering med bibehållen kontroll

När inventeringen når hundratals gigabyte blir manuell konvertering ohållbar. Automation kan byggas kring kommandoradsverktyg, skriptspråk eller molntjänster som respekterar sekretesskrav. Ett typiskt automatiserat flöde ser ut så här:

  1. Kö‑generering: Inventeringsdatabasen exporterar en CSV‑lista med filer, målformat och prioriteringsflaggor.
  2. Arbetspool: En mängd lätta containrar (Docker, exempelvis) hämtar jobb från kön, anropar det valda konverteringsverktyget med fördefinierade argument och skriver loggar.
  3. Efterbearbetningssteg: Efter konvertering fäster ett andra skript metadata, kör verifiering och flyttar både käll‑ och målfil till sina slutliga lagringsplatser.
  4. Övervakning: Centraliserade loggar aggregerade i ELK eller liknande stack ger realtidsinsyn i felprocent, bearbetningshastighet och resursanvändning.

För organisationer som inte kan hosta konverteringsbinärer internt på grund av säkerhetspolicy kan en integritet‑fokuserad molnkonverterare som convertise.app anropas via dess API. Eftersom tjänsten bearbetar filer helt i minnet och inte behåller kopior, överensstämmer den med många dataskyddskrav samtidigt som den ger SaaS‑skalbarhet.

Steg 7: Säker arkivering av originalfiler

Även efter lyckad konvertering är det klokt att behålla originalet för audit‑spår och potentiell framtida återprocessering. Originalen bör dock lagras så att oavsiktlig modifiering förhindras:

  • Skrivskyddad lagring: Sätt filsystemets rättigheter till immutable eller använd write‑once read‑many (WORM)‑media.
  • Redundanta kopior: Upprätthåll minst två geografiskt separerade kopior, vardera verifierade med kryptografiska hash‑värden.
  • Dokumentation av bevarandepolicy: Definiera hur länge originalen ska behållas baserat på lagliga skyldigheter och affärsbehov, och automatisera raderingen när perioden löper ut.

Genom att separera originalen från arbetsuppsättningen håller du den aktiva miljön slimmad samtidigt som du bevarar den forensiska värdet av källmaterialet.

Specialfall och lösningar

Även om arbetsflödet ovan täcker majoriteten av legacy‑tillgångarna kräver vissa scenarier extra uppmärksamhet.

  • Krypterade eller lösenordsskyddade filer: Försök att dekryptera med kända referenser innan konvertering. Om lösenord gått förlorade, konsultera juridisk rådgivning; vissa jurisdiktioner tillåter forensisk återvinning, men det kan vara kostsamt.
  • Proprietära teckensnitt och vektorgrafik: Legacy‑dokument embedderar ofta teckensnitt som inte längre är licensierade. Ersätt med öppna motsvarigheter och embeddera ersättningen under konvertering för att undvika layoutförsämringar.
  • Stora multimediaarkiv: För tunga videokollektioner, använd en tvåstegs‑metod: först generera en lågupplöst proxy för kvalitetskontroller, sedan batch‑koda hela upplösningsmaterialet till en öppen codec som AV1 i en MP4‑behållare.

Varje kantfall bör loggas separat med en tydlig motivering för den valda lösningen.

Framtidssäkring av din datalandskap

Konvertering är en engångsremediering, men att förhindra en ny våg av legacy‑nedgång kräver framåtblickande policyer:

  • Anta öppna standarder för nytt innehåll. Uppmuntra team att använda PDF/A för dokument, OGG/FLAC för ljud och WebP eller AVIF för bilder.
  • Dokumentera arbetsflöden. Fånga konverteringsinställningar, verktygsversioner och metadatascheman i en intern kunskapsbas.
  • Schemalägg periodiska granskningar. Var tredje till femte år, auditera arkivet för framväxande föråldrade format och planera inkrementella migrationer.
  • Investera i utbildning. Säkerställ att personalen förstår riskerna med proprietära format och känner till den godkända konverteringspipen.

Genom att integrera dessa praxis i organisationskulturen blir filkonvertering inte ett reaktivt jobb utan en proaktiv del av datastyrning.

Slutsats

Legaci­filformat utgör en multidimensionell utmaning som blandar tekniska, juridiska och operativa aspekter. Genom att följa en disciplinerad process – inventering av tillgångar, val av öppna målformat, bevarande av metadata, validering av resultat och automatisering i skala – kan organisationer skydda värdefull information utan att tumma på kvalitet eller regelefterlevnad. Det extra steget att säkert arkivera originalen säkerställer att varje konverterings spår är audit‑bart. När rätt verktyg och policyer finns på plats blir även de envisaste föråldrade formaten hanterbara, vilket håller den digitala förmögenheten sund och framtidssäker.